I received a 10 yard roll of 24" 3m 220 black and the entire roll is modettled. There was even a split in the roll about 3 yards in and since that spot every 12" or so you can see the impression of the masking tape.

My question is even though I am 99% sure it will go away, why do I as a reseller of their product have to deal with a possible customer complaint over it.
Can not product like this be considered a second?

I need to process the work so I have no time to re-order.
